It is the server time, but corrected with your time zone and DST setting. phpBB cannot and should not assume that you are in the same time zone as the server and just throw that time into the post. So it corrects it according to your settings. Which is why you need to maintain that setting twice a year.

Set your DST back to on or else your forum time will be an hour behind. In the user control panel, go to Board Preferences. It is the second from the bottom.

Solution summary: phpBB should know about DST rules and when you tell it you are on EST, it should handle all DST settings for you. Maybe if I ran the newest version of phpBB it already has that feature. That would be nice.
